THERMALLY REVERSIBLE MULTICOLOR IMAGE RECORDING MEDIUM WHICH USES HEAT SENSITIVE SHAPE MEMORY MATERIAL AND METHOD FOR IMAGE FORMATION IN THE SAME

机译:使用热敏形状记忆材料的热可逆多色图像记录介质及其中的图像形成方法

摘要

PROBLEM TO BE SOLVED: To provide a full-color reversible recording medium in which holding and rewriting of information is possible for many times in the process of thermally reversible recording which uses a cholesteric liquid crystal compound in such a manner that the image information given by adding thermal energy is maintained as a visible image after the energy is removed and that the information can be erased under specified conditions.;SOLUTION: A heat sensitive shape memory material layer consisting of a thermally expanding organic material layer and a shape memory resin layer is deposited on a supporting body. The period of the helical structure of a cholesteric liquid crystal layer is varied by changes in the pressure due to deformation of the shape memory material layer transmitted to the adjacent cholesteric liquid crystal layer so as to control interferential color light. Further, by using the hardware techniques such as a conventional thermal head, images with various colors such as multicolor-full-color display and iridescent display can be held at normal temperature and repeatedly rewritten.;COPYRIGHT: (C)2002,JPO
